About the Company

  • The Kimel Family Translational Imaging-Genetics Laboratory is a large multidisciplinary research laboratory dedicated to discovering the causes of severe mental illness and advancing treatments for severe mental illness.
  • The focus of the laboratory is using brain imaging to understand human brain function, psychiatric illness, and treatment outcomes.
